What is a RAOK? {Random Act of Kindness}

RAOK stands for Random Act of Kindness, which is exactly as it sounds. It’s a random action that anyone does to be kind to another person. It could be as simple as letting your little brother pick their favorite movie, even if it isn’t your favorite, or paying for the car behind you in the Starbucks drive-thru.

Random Acts of Kindness can completely transform someone’s day.

Even something as simple as a smile to a stranger that looks like they’re having a rough day can make a huge impact in your community.

Why are ROAK’s Important for Kids?

A RAOK doesn’t just improve the day for the person on the receiving end.

Teaching kids to seek out opportunities to be kind to others is a life skill that will change their lives. I truly believe that we aren’t meant to “toughen up” our kids for the world, but we’re supposed to raise them to be kind so that maybe kids won’t have to be “toughened up” at all. Teaching Random Acts of Kindness while our kids are young helps make kindness the norm.
